Police: Arby's manager arrested after shooting, killing customer accused of spitting on her

TULSA, Okla. — The manager of a Tulsa, Oklahoma, Arby's has been arrested in connection to a deadly shooting.

Deionna Young, 25, was arrested on a charge of first-degree murder for the death of 25-year-old Desean Tallent.

KRMG.com reported that detectives said they learned Tallent had been involved in an altercation at the Arby's restaurant about an hour prior to the crash. Police say Tallent allegedly threatened Young and spit on her.

Police say Tallent returned to the Arby's about an hour later and Young got in her car and followed him, according to KOKI.

Detectives say Young fired her gun at Tallent’s SUV one time and returned to work. Tallent was hit by the bullet and crashed into an entrance of a Walmart Neighborhood Market.

Tulsa police responded to the car crash around 8 p.m. Saturday where they found Tallent had been shot. He was taken to the hospital and died shortly after.
